The Pros of AI-Generated Content

Cost-Effective

Utilizing AI content generators can significantly reduce the costs associated with content creation. Rather than relying on human writers, designers, or editors, businesses can leverage AI tools to produce high-quality content at a fraction of the cost[1][4][5].

Time Savings

AI tools can generate content in a matter of seconds or minutes, which is significantly faster than human content creators[4][5]. This time savings allows businesses to focus on more strategic and creative aspects of their marketing campaigns.

Consistency

AI tools can ensure consistent output by adhering to specific templates, tone, and style guidelines. This consistency is particularly valuable for maintaining a brand’s voice across various types of content[1][4].

Scalable Production

AI can scale content production much faster than a human team, generating multiple pieces of content simultaneously. This makes it an ideal solution for large-scale content marketing strategies[4][5].

The Cons of AI-Generated Content

Lack of Originality and Creativity

One of the significant drawbacks of AI-generated content is its lack of originality and creativity. Since AI tools learn from existing datasets, the content they produce often mirrors common themes and ideas, lacking the unique insights and innovative perspectives that human writers bring[1][3][4].

Lack of Voice

AI-generated content lacks the distinct voice and personal touch that human writers provide. This can make the content feel generic and less engaging, as it is based on patterns and data rather than personal expressions or unique styles[1][3].

Ethical Concerns

AI tools can perpetuate biases, spread misinformation, and violate copyright laws if not used carefully. They may also reinforce harmful stereotypes or infringe on intellectual property rights, which can damage a brand’s reputation[1][3].

Dependence on Data Quality

The quality of AI-generated content is directly dependent on the quality of the training data. If the data is outdated, biased, or incomplete, the AI will produce content reflecting these issues. This means that the output is only as good as the input[1][4].

Google Penalties and SEO Issues

While Google does not penalize AI-generated content per se, it does require content to be helpful and meet the E-E-A-T criteria (expertise, experience, authoritativeness, and trustworthiness). AI-generated content may struggle to meet these standards without human oversight, potentially leading to poor search engine positioning[1][4].

The Role of Human Oversight

Despite the efficiency and cost savings offered by AI-generated content, it is clear that human oversight is essential. By combining the strengths of AI with human expertise, businesses can ensure that their content is not only efficient and scalable but also original, engaging, and of high quality. Human editors can add the necessary touch to AI-generated content, ensuring it meets the standards of helpfulness and originality that both readers and search engines value[3][4].
